Do you wish to change 
the switching 
programme?
yes, no no When selecting “yes” the system 
jumps to the heating circuit 
switching program.
Should the switching 
programme be optimised?
yes, no no Start and stop times are 
automatically adjusted according to 
the outside temperature, room 
temperature and building type (heat 
storage capacity).
What reduction mode 
should be used for 
holiday?
Outdoor setback 
mode, 
reduced operation, 
Room setback 
mode, shut-down 
mode
Outdoor 
setback 
mode
See page 33.
Adjustment “Room setback mode” 
only if a remote control (e.g. RC2x) 
has been allocated to the heating 
circuit. 
If “reduced operation” has been 
selected, the standard night temper-
ature will be applied.
What outside temp. 
should be used?
– 20 °C to 
+10 °C
5 °C Temperature threshold for outdoor 
setback mode (Æ page 33).
Adjustment only if setback mode for 
holiday was set to “Outdoor setback 
mode.”
